    Abstract: In a process for the catalytic conversion of organic oxygenates to hydrocarbons, a feed comprising at least one organic oxygenate is contacted with a zeolite catalyst under conditions effective to produce a hydrocarbon product comprising aromatics, olefins and paraffins. At least a fraction of the hydrocarbon product containing C4+ hydrocarbons, including at least part of the olefins, is then contacted with hydrogen in the presence of a hydrogenation catalyst under conditions effective to saturate at least part of the olefins in the C4+-containing fraction and produce a hydrogenated effluent containing less than 1 wt % olefins. The hydrogenated effluent is useful as a diluent for heavy crude oils.

    Abstract: Storage systems track free blocks using various data structures and maps. For instance, free block maps may contain data blocks with values that indicate whether a block is free or not. When an operation results in a block being freed, the relevant data block in the maps must be written during an I/O operation to update the value. Large numbers of updates my occur after an operation that frees a large numbers of blocks, which can lead to performance degradation. Accordingly, disclosed are systems and methods for deferring updating of free block data tracking structures using logs.

    Abstract: An improved technique for managing data storage includes relocating allocated blocks within a range of a physical address space of a file system to free the allocated blocks. The range has a length equal to a length of one or more full stripes of a RAID group that stores content of the file system. In response to receiving data to be written to the file system, the file system arranges the data in the range of contiguous blocks and performs one or more full-stripe writes to write the data to the RAID group.

In one or more implementations, a computing device includes electronic components attached to circuitry for the computing device, such as a flexible printed circuit (FPC). The electronic components are sensitive devices such as audio components and other sensors that rely on exposure to environmental inputs for operation and that may be adversely impacted by external contaminants (water, dust, ferritic material, etc.). To provide for proper operation of the electronic components, a housing for the computing device includes a port for the electronic components that extends from outside of the housing to an interior of the housing to create a pathway through the housing. A protective mesh is assembled as an integrated component of the circuitry (e.g., FPC) and configured to align with the port to protect the electronic components from passage of contaminants through the pathway created by the port.
